Network and Connectivity

The Motorola Moto E4 (USA) brings comprehensive network support, making it highly versatile for users who are on the go. Supporting GSM, CDMA, HSPA, and LTE technologies, it ensures solid connectivity across different network types. With 2G, 3G, and 4G bands including GSM 850/900/1800/1900 and 4G LTE bands 1/2/4/5/7/8/12/13/17/25/26/38/41/66, the device is well-equipped to provide efficient and reliable mobile data speeds with HSPA and LTE support.

Design and Build

The Moto E4 is designed to be both functional and stylish. Measuring 144.5 x 72 x 9.3 mm and weighing 150 grams, it offers a compact and lightweight structure that fits comfortably in hand. The device offers a robust build quality, making it a durable choice. It is available in colors such as Licorice Black and Fine Gold, giving users attractive options.

Display

Featuring a 5.0-inch IPS LCD screen, the Moto E4 offers a balanced viewing experience with a resolution of 720 x 1280 pixels and a 16:9 aspect ratio, achieving a pixel density of approximately 294 pixel-per-inch (PPI). The screen is protected by Corning Gorilla Glass 3, coupled with an oleophobic coating to withstand scratches and fingerprints.

Camera

The camera capabilities of the Moto E4 are geared for the everyday user. The main camera is an 8 MP shooter with an aperture of f/2.2 and features autofocus. It is equipped with options like LED flash, panorama, and HDR. The rear camera supports video recording up to 1080p at 30fps. The front-facing camera is a 5 MP sensor, also with an f/2.2 aperture and is paired with an LED flash to aid in low light photography.

Performance

Powering the Moto E4 is the Qualcomm MSM8920 Snapdragon 427 chipset, aligned with a Quad-core 1.4 GHz Cortex-A53 CPU and an Adreno 308 GPU. This setup allows for moderately demanding applications and games to run smoothly. Paired with 2GB of RAM, the multitasking capability is sufficient for regular usage. The internal storage stands at 16GB, which can be expanded via a dedicated microSDXC card slot.

Operating System

Out of the box, the Moto E4 is equipped with Android 7.1 (Nougat), which enhances user experience with a clean UI and responsive performance. Despite being an entry-level device, it benefits from the stability and feature set of the Nougat OS, providing overall usability advancements.

Sound and Multimedia

The device includes a loudspeaker and a 3.5mm audio jack, catering to standard audio needs. Users can enjoy FM radio through the built-in receiver, complementing its multimedia capabilities, while Bluetooth 4.1 provides wireless audio streaming options.

Battery and Charging

The phone is backed by a removable 2800 mAh Li-Ion battery, offering flexibility for users who prefer the option of carrying a spare battery. Charging is supported via a 10W wired charger, balancing recharge times efficiently for the battery size provided.

Additional Features

The Moto E4 includes a range of sensors such as a fingerprint sensor (location dependent) for added security, along with an accelerometer, proximity sensor, and compass. It supports GPS and GLONASS for navigation, though it lacks NFC capabilities.

Price and Availability

Launched in June 2017, the Moto E4 remains a budget-friendly option, with a released price around 90 EUR. It caters to users seeking a dependable device for everyday tasks without the premium price tag.

Disadvantages of Motorola Moto E4 (USA)

  • Outdated Operating System: Ships with Android 7.1 (Nougat), which is outdated compared to more recent versions of Android.
  • Average Performance: Equipped with a quad-core processor and only 2GB of RAM, which may result in lagging and slower performance with more demanding apps.
  • Limited Internal Storage: Comes with 16GB of internal storage, which may not be sufficient for users with many apps or media files. However, it can be expanded with microSD.
  • Low Refresh Rate Screen: The 5.0-inch display with 720 x 1280 resolution has a ~66.2% screen-to-body ratio, which may not deliver the sharpest image quality compared to newer models.
  • Basic Camera Features: The primary 8 MP camera and 5 MP selfie camera, while adequate, may not satisfy users looking for high-quality photography options.
  • No NFC: Lacks Near Field Communication (NFC) capability, limiting options for contactless payments and other NFC-related functions.
  • MicroUSB Connectivity: Uses microUSB 2.0 for charging and data transfer, which is slower compared to the more modern USB-C standard.
  • Removable but Small Battery: Contains a removable 2800 mAh battery, which might require frequent charging for heavy users.
